Tips for Selecting a Top-Tier School

Choosing the right educational environment is a crucial decision. These tips offer guidance for navigating the selection process within South Africa’s competitive private school landscape.

Tip 1: Early Application: Applications often open well in advance. Initiating the process early allows ample time for research, campus visits, and completion of required documentation.

Tip 2: Curriculum Alignment: Consider individual learning styles and academic aspirations. Investigate whether a school’s curriculum focuses on specific disciplines, like STEM or the arts, or offers a broader, more generalized approach.

Tip 3: Extracurricular Exploration: A robust extracurricular program contributes to well-rounded development. Evaluate the range of activities offered, from sports and arts to community service and leadership opportunities.

Tip 4: Facility Assessment: Modern facilities and resources enhance the learning experience. Consider libraries, laboratories, technology integration, and sporting facilities when evaluating a school.

Tip 5: Location and Accessibility: Factor in commuting time and logistical considerations. Evaluate the school’s proximity and accessibility in relation to home and other relevant locations.

Tip 6: Financial Planning: Private education entails significant financial investment. Thorough budgeting and exploration of potential scholarship or financial aid options are essential.

Tip 7: Community Engagement: A strong sense of community fosters a positive learning environment. Attend school events and interact with current students and parents to gauge the school’s culture and values.

Careful consideration of these factors empowers informed decision-making and increases the likelihood of finding an educational environment conducive to individual growth and success.

By applying these strategies, families can make a well-informed choice regarding a suitable educational pathway.

Frequently Asked Questions

This section addresses common inquiries regarding elite private education in South Africa. Understanding these key aspects can assist families navigating the decision-making process.

Question 1: What are the primary admission requirements for top private schools?

Admission requirements vary between institutions but typically include previous academic records, entrance examinations, and sometimes interviews. Specific requirements should be confirmed with each school individually.

Question 2: How does one evaluate the quality of a private school’s academic program?

Evaluating academic quality involves examining matriculation pass rates, university acceptance statistics, curriculum rigor, and the qualifications and experience of the teaching staff. Independent accreditation reports can also provide valuable insights.

Question 3: What is the typical fee structure for private schools in South Africa?

Fees vary considerably depending on the school’s location, reputation, and offerings. It is essential to request detailed fee structures from each school under consideration and factor in additional costs such as uniforms, textbooks, and extracurricular activities.

Question 4: Are scholarships or financial aid options available?

Many private schools offer scholarships or financial aid programs based on academic merit, financial need, or specific talents. Inquiries regarding these opportunities should be directed to the individual schools.

Question 5: What role do extracurricular activities play in private school education?

Extracurricular activities are considered integral to holistic development, offering opportunities for students to explore interests, develop leadership skills, and cultivate social interaction. The range and quality of these activities are important factors to consider.

Question 6: How can one assess the school’s overall culture and environment?

Attending open days, meeting current students and parents, and observing classroom interactions can provide valuable insights into a school’s culture and environment. Reviewing school publications and online forums can offer additional perspectives.
